House. Special Comm. on a Fire Department in Worcester. Act to establish a fire department in the town of Worcester, 1835
House No. 11 A three man special committee reported a bill: An Act to establish a fire department in the Town of Worcester, 1835. The Town was
authorized to appoint up to twelve engineers, who would hold office for a year or longer. The men were to recruit additional men to staff the fire
apparatus--numbers and types were laid out. The engineers could make regulations about the use of fire and things like stoves. Any fines collected went
to the fire company to improve equipment. The bill had to be voted on by Worcester residents before it could take effect. (Digitized from a microfilm
copy of title originally held by the Massachusetts State Library)
